PNW TS 82-2212 ED1: Coupled-Stress Acceleration Test Sequence for Photovoltaic Modules and Materials

Scope

This document is intended to supplement the testing defined in IEC TS 63209 -1 and IEC TS 63209-2, which is an extendedcoupled-stress test protocol for evaluating quantitatively the long -term reliability of photovoltaic (PV) modules. IEC TS 63209-2 was developed as a materials coupon testing method, to address the main limitations of IEC TC 63209-1 in terms of long-term ultra-violet light (UV) stress, better addressing known failure modes which require long exposure duration such as encapsulant discoloration , front side delamination, etc.

IEC TS 63209-3This proposal provides a standardized method for combined accelerated stress test of (PV) modules and mini-modules, further supplementing the existing UV sequential testing of IEC TS 63209 -1 and IEC TS 63209-2 with a faster multi-stress screening test sequence. The included test sequence in this specification relies on the same scientific knowledge basis as the existing standards in this series, further combining UV stress with humid heat, thermal cycling and freeze -thaw cycling stress profiles derived from the actual service environment, more realistically simulating combined stresses as observed in outdoor real applications. The sequence is intended for testing either PV modules or materials coupons with different bills of materials (BOMs), including but not limited to backsheet, encapsulation films, junction boxes and connectors.

This technical specification covers specific procedures, test equipment requirements as well as test conditions necessary to conduct combined accelerated stress test with high reproducibility. Given the highly accelerated nature of the testing method, this specification is not intended to provide a service -lifetime evaluation method.

Purpose

This standard is applicable to the reliability screening test of materials used for photovoltaic components, including backplane, packaging film, junction box connector and other materials, and IEC63209 -1 TS sequence 3 using the same idea, superposition UV factor in humid heat, thermal cycle, wet freezing under each test condition. More realistic simulation of outdoor humidity, temperature, UV, thermal stress and other common stress factors.
